The Real Differences Between Market Makers and ECN Brokers

by gaurav gupta

Traders seeking confident execution need to master the concept of market makers against ECN brokers. Market makers function differently than ECN brokers which generates various spread costs as well as execution times and potential conflicts between brokers and clients.

Market makers act as the counterparty in trades, facilitating execution within their own trading system. The broker system functions as a single marketplace that executes buy and sell transactions between its users rather than connecting to outside liquidity providers. Their unique trading system enables them to present fixed spreads and immediate trade completion thus attracting customers seeking cost stability in their trades. Market specialists often worry that the broker benefits from client financial losses because it can create conflicts with trading clients. The potential conflicts of interest from market making activities are controlled through risk management techniques used by brokers which maintain market stability.

ECN brokers deliver transparency because they let their clients join a connected network that involves liquidity providers from financial institutions and banks. ECN brokers eliminate the dealing desk, allowing traders to access raw spreads and direct variable pricing. ECN execution enables traders to access faster order execution along with tighter spreads especially when markets experience high levels of liquidity. Calculating costs can be challenging, as ECN brokers charge commissions and spreads fluctuate.

The fundamental difference lies in how orders are processed. Market makers use last-look execution, which gives them a brief opportunity to accept, re-quote, or reject orders based on market fluctuations. The execution process through this mechanism causes delays and unfavorable pricing which occasionally occurs. ECN brokers instantly perform order execution at the prevailing best market prices which delivers both better trade quality and transparency to clients.

A trader’s experience heavily depends on the liquidity available in their trading system. Market makers achieve trading liquidity by taking orders for themselves so they can execute all trades no matter how the market performs. The mechanism provides traders with advantages during highly volatile periods where regular market liquidity might be unavailable. ECN brokers rely on external liquidity providers, as they do not match trades internally. Reported price execution benefits from competitive pricing through this trading arrangement yet traders may experience partial trading execution or price slippage in situations of diminished trading market liquidity.

Choosing a broker depends on how a trader prioritizes different features. Market makers are preferred by investors who need immediate execution and consistent spreads, while traders who value market transparency and direct access tend to choose ECN brokers. Professionals commonly select ECN brokers because they enable equal trading conditions with improved market liquidity.
